一种基于3G的复杂场景下视频图像传输系统
【摘要】针对现有复杂场景下视频图像传输方法的不足,提出了一种基于3G的复杂场景下视频图像传输系统,系统包括系统终端和服务器端。系统终端和服务器端通过3G网络实现图像传输。本文提出的系统在复杂场景下工作稳定,对于图像传输效果良好。
【关键词】图像传输;复杂场景;系统终端
1.引言
传统的图像传输通常是利用网线等有线方式作为传输介质。距离较远的图像采集是通过价格昂贵光纤进行传输。这些采用有线的图像传输方式都缺少机动性。随着计算机网络和图像处理传输技术的飞速发展,无线技术的图像传输方式得到发展。在很多复杂环境,例如:视频监控方面得到了广泛的应用。当前的无线图像传输系统大多采用无线局域网、蓝牙、Zigbee等技术作为无线传输的技术,存在传输距离短,需要特定服务器等缺点。一些采用GPRS的图像传输系统大多采用的是结构单一、功能简单的单片机作为核心处理芯片,使得整个系统的实时性和数据处理能力得到限制。此外,GPRS模块的特点是每次登陆IP地址不固定,用户必须通过短信的方式向服务器发送通知,增加了系统实现的复杂性。
3G无线网络的特点是其信号覆盖范围广,可以使传输系统摆脱有线的束缚,能够很容易的部署视频监控点,节约系统成本,提高监控人员的监控灵活性。此外,3G无线传输技术传输距离远、接入方便、持续在线,并且ARM嵌入式视频图像处理系统的特点是体积小、功耗低、处理能力强。因此,将3G技术和ARM处理器应用在交通、安全、工业、家庭监控等特定领域具有现实意义。
2.视频图像传输系统结构
2.1 视频图像传输系统组成
系统包括系统终端和服务器端。系统终端可由多个包含视频图像采集模块、3G模块组成、显示模块和嵌入式核心处理模块组成,视频采集模块实现前端摄像头数据的采集,通过3G模块将系统连接到Internet网络,嵌入式核心处理模块中嵌入Linux操作系统,与服务器通讯、进行视频图像显示等功能,显示模块将视频图像处理后在显示屏上显示。服务器端则通过以太网或者3G模块连接到Internet网络,实现和系统终端之间的图像传输。系统框图如图1所示。
2.2 视频图像传输系统终端
视频图像传输系统终端包括嵌入式处理器、Flash闪存、SDRAM存储器、摄像头、显示器、以太网接口、3G模块和UART接口。
嵌入式处理器:选择SAMSUNG 公司的ARM9为内核的处理器S3C2440A,该芯片具有低功耗,低成本等卓越性能和显著的优点。
3G模块:3G芯片选用中兴公司的MC2716,作用是与服务器端进行无线传输。通过USB接口与嵌入式核心处理器连接。
Flash:大小为2Mbytes,主要用以存放BOOTLOADER(引导程序)、内核和文件系统。
SDRAM:大小为32Mbytes,主要为内核的运行提供空间。
以太网接口:主要用于NFS服务。
UART接口:作用为接收或传送服务器端和系统终端通信的数据。
液晶显示器:作用是显示终端接收到的图片信息。
摄像头:作用是视频图像输入,通过视频解码器解码后由核心处理器处理。
3.视频图像传输系统工作流程
本系统的开发软件包括:服务器端是负责接收系统终端采集传回的实时图像信息,经压缩、储存和处理,系统终端的图像信息通过3G网络经由网关传到Internet,然后匹配服务器端的主机。服务器端是整个系统的枢纽,是系统高效、准确运行的关键。图2为系统终端工作流程图,图3为服务器端工作流程图。
4.结束语
本文介绍了一种基于3G的复杂场景下视频图像传输系统,系统包括系统终端和服务器端。系统终端和服务器端通过3G网络实现图像传输。同时对系统工作流程进行详细说明。系统能够稳定地传输视频图像,取得较好效果,对远程视频监控等领域提供模型参考。
参考文献
[1]焦铭,易小波,李仁发.基于嵌入式Internet的远程视频监控系统设计[J].计算机技术与发展,2009195):176-179.
[2]孟力.基于ARM处理器的嵌入式远程温度监控系统设计[J].电工电气,20096):65-67.
[3]赵红亮.PPP协议在GPRS远程监控系统中的应用[J].仪器仪表用户,2008156):48-49.
linux系统地址

版权声明:本站内容均来自互联网,仅供演示用,请勿用于商业和其他非法用途。如果侵犯了您的权益请与我们联系QQ:729038198,我们将在24小时内删除。